Summary/Abstract: In the author's opinion the present China is a mixture of the best and the worst of what modern industrialization can bring about. He tries to present how Mao Zedong wanted to change the fate of millions of peasants for the better and how his dreams were reduced to dust by bourgeois disciples of Stalinist model of governance and a defiant bureaucracy.
